Barn Staining in Longmont, CO
Barn staining services involve applying protective and decorative finishes to barn exteriors, helping to preserve the wood and enhance curb appeal. This service covers a variety of projects, including large-scale barn exteriors, outbuildings, sheds, and other wooden structures on rural or residential properties. Homeowners typically seek barn staining to protect wood from weather elements such as rain, snow, and sun, as well as to improve the overall appearance of their property. Before requesting barn staining, property owners should consider the current condition of the wood, the type of stain or finish desired, and whether any surface preparation, such as cleaning or sanding, is necessary for optimal results.
Understanding the different stain options and their durability is important for property owners planning a barn staining project. They should also consider the appropriate timing for application, especially in relation to weather conditions, to ensure proper absorption and longevity of the finish. Additionally, knowing the scope of the project, including the size of the barn and any specific surface issues, can help in planning and achieving the desired outcome. Proper preparation and choosing the right stain can significantly extend the life of wooden structures while maintaining an attractive appearance.

Barn Staining Questions
What types of wood surfaces can be stained? Barn staining services typically include fences, barns, decks, and other wooden structures on residential or commercial properties.
How does barn staining protect wood? Staining helps shield wood from moisture, UV rays, and weathering, extending its lifespan and maintaining appearance.
Is barn staining suitable for all wood types? Yes, barn staining can be applied to a variety of wood species commonly used in outdoor structures.
What finishes are available for barn staining? Different finishes, such as transparent, semi-transparent, or solid stains, can be selected based on desired look and level of protection.
